Précédent   Forum des professionnels en informatique > Logiciels > Microsoft Office > Excel
Excel Forum d'entraide sur Excel. Vos questions sur les fonctions, formules, manipulations, et tout sujet qui ne trouve pas sa place dans un sous-forum.
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 25/07/2011, 18h47   #1
Invité de passage
 
philippe
Inscription : novembre 2009
Messages : 17
Détails du profil
Informations personnelles :
Nom : philippe

Informations forums :
Inscription : novembre 2009
Messages : 17
Points : 3
Points : 3
Par défaut 2 problèmes sur mon tableau

bonjour,j'ai 2 problèmes que je n'arrive pas à résoudre:

le premier; dans le tableau je souhaite rentrer en A1 soit 4:00(heure) soit 7:00 ou la laisser vide et en B1 afficher automatiquement 12:00 , 16:00 ou la laisser vide: j'ai créé cette formule
Code :
=SI(A1="";"";SI(A1="4:00";"12:00";"16:30"))
mais pour l'entrée "4:00" en A1 j'ai en B1 "16:00" au lieu de "12:00"
je ne comprend pas...



Mon deuxième problème dans le même tableau j'ai une colonne H2:H32 que je transpose dans une ligne B22:AF22 sur une autre feuille.
toute les cellules sont correctement transposés sauf les cellules H31 et H32 qui sont transposées dans les cellules AC et AD22 soit un décalage de 2 cellules!
pouvez vous m'aidez car je ne comprend pas ces problèmes
merci d'avance
philpyreneen est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 25/07/2011, 21h36   #2
Modérateur
 
Avatar de AlainTech
 
Homme Alain Gerard
Consultant informatique
Inscription : mai 2005
Messages : 3 675
Détails du profil
Informations personnelles :
Nom : Homme Alain Gerard
Âge : 58
Localisation : Belgique

Informations professionnelles :
Activité : Consultant informatique
Secteur : Finance

Informations forums :
Inscription : mai 2005
Messages : 3 675
Points : 7 668
Points : 7 668
Bonjour,

Une cellule qui affiche 4:00 contient, en réalité, 0,166666666666667.
Soit 4/24 de jour.

Tu ne peux donc pas comparer cette valeur avec le texte "4:00", le résultat sera toujours Faux.

De même, pour afficher 12:00, tu dois convertir ce texte en valeur temps.

La formule est donc:
Code :
=SI(A1="";"";SI(A1=TEMPSVAL("4:00");TEMPSVAL("12:00");TEMPSVAL("16:30")))
Ne pas oublier de mettre le format d'affichage de la cellule de destination à Heure.

Attention: Telle qu'elle est écrite, la formule renverra 16:30 pour toute valeur affichée de A différente de 4:00.
__________________
N'oubliez pas de cliquer sur quand vous avez obtenu ou trouvé vous-même la réponse à votre question.
Si vous trouvez seul, pensez à poster votre solution. Elle peut servir à d'autres!
Pensez aussi à voter pour les réponses qui vous ont aidés.
------------
Je dois beaucoup de mes connaissances à mes erreurs!
AlainTech est actuellement connecté   Envoyer un message privé Réponse avec citation 00
Vieux 26/07/2011, 17h42   #3
Invité de passage
 
philippe
Inscription : novembre 2009
Messages : 17
Détails du profil
Informations personnelles :
Nom : philippe

Informations forums :
Inscription : novembre 2009
Messages : 17
Points : 3
Points : 3
Merci pour cette première partie de réponse
cela fonctionne parfaitement.

maintenant j'attends pour voir si quelqu'un peut solutionner ma deuxième question ?

merci d'avance.
philpyreneen est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 26/07/2011, 21h24   #4
Modérateur
 
Avatar de AlainTech
 
Homme Alain Gerard
Consultant informatique
Inscription : mai 2005
Messages : 3 675
Détails du profil
Informations personnelles :
Nom : Homme Alain Gerard
Âge : 58
Localisation : Belgique

Informations professionnelles :
Activité : Consultant informatique
Secteur : Finance

Informations forums :
Inscription : mai 2005
Messages : 3 675
Points : 7 668
Points : 7 668
Je pense que, pour avoir une réponse, il faudra que tu nous dises comment tu fais ton transpose...
__________________
N'oubliez pas de cliquer sur quand vous avez obtenu ou trouvé vous-même la réponse à votre question.
Si vous trouvez seul, pensez à poster votre solution. Elle peut servir à d'autres!
Pensez aussi à voter pour les réponses qui vous ont aidés.
------------
Je dois beaucoup de mes connaissances à mes erreurs!
AlainTech est actuellement connecté   Envoyer un message privé Réponse avec citation 00
Vieux 29/07/2011, 14h40   #5
Invité de passage
 
philippe
Inscription : novembre 2009
Messages : 17
Détails du profil
Informations personnelles :
Nom : philippe

Informations forums :
Inscription : novembre 2009
Messages : 17
Points : 3
Points : 3
pour faire mon "transpose" je fais un copier - collage spécial, "transpose"
tout simplement
le problème se situe au mois d'octobre pour les jours 30 et 31
Fichiers attachés
Type de fichier : xls heures2011.xls (86,5 Ko, 3 affichages)
philpyreneen est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 29/07/2011, 22h38   #6
Membre Expert
 
Homme
Retraité
Inscription : avril 2011
Messages : 692
Détails du profil
Informations personnelles :
Sexe : Homme
Localisation : France

Informations professionnelles :
Activité : Retraité

Informations forums :
Inscription : avril 2011
Messages : 692
Points : 1 443
Points : 1 443
Bonjour philpyreneen,

A priori, tu n’as pas sélectionné la bonne plage.
Dans ta feuille Année 2011, plage B22 :AF22, tu devrais avoir {=TRANSPOSE(Octobre!H2:H32)} au lieu de {=TRANSPOSE(Octobre!H4:H32)}

Cordialement.
gFZT82 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 30/07/2011, 08h19   #7
Invité de passage
 
philippe
Inscription : novembre 2009
Messages : 17
Détails du profil
Informations personnelles :
Nom : philippe

Informations forums :
Inscription : novembre 2009
Messages : 17
Points : 3
Points : 3
c'est exact, je ne m'en étais pas aperçu, je te remercie.
philpyreneen est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ité Cette discussion est résolue.
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 07h28.


 
 
 
 
Partenaires

Hébergement Web